Room Recess offers a wide variety of educational games for kids to play during recess. This includes ELA topics, like nouns, sight words and phonics. Each topic includes a mini-game suitable for it, with easy gameplay created to encourage engagement in the subject. The platform also includes games for skills like math and typing, from pre-k to 6th grade.

This is a spatial and mathematical logic puzzle game where you must cover an entire grid in rectangles. Each rectangle must include exactly one number, which must represent the region of the rectangle. This is a logic puzzle game where you complete the rings of numbers around the gray hexagons. Numbers cannot repeat in any of the overlapping rings. Use the given numbers to deduce the location of the others.

HOMER Reading combines a child’s current reading level and their passions, to be able to create a personalized learn-to-read plan. Using that child’s same interests, HOMER Stories curates stories they’ll love — from classic to contemporary.
